Hi, IPaddr RA has two kinds of parameter to specify the netmask: "netmask" and "cidr_netmask".
Which one is "officially supported" and recommended to use? >From the mail archive below, I thought that cidr_netmask was wrong, http://www.gossamer-threads.com/lists/linuxha/dev/36035#36035 but on the other hand, the GUI can handle only cidr_netmask (because the IPaddr meta-data contains only cidr_netmask). As long as I tried both works the same; both can take either CIDR form (e.g. 24) or the dot-notation (255.255.255.0), but I want to always use the official one.
